| // Copyright 2020 The Go Authors. All rights reserved. | ||||
| //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style | ||||
| // license that can be found in the LICENSE file. | ||||
|  | ||||
| // Package execabs is a drop-in replacement for os/exec | ||||
| // that requires PATH lookups to find absolute paths. | ||||
| // That is, execabs.Command("cmd") runs the same PATH lookup | ||||
| // as exec.Command("cmd"), but if the result is a path | ||||
| // which is relative, the Run and Start methods will report | ||||
| // an error instead of running the executable. | ||||
| // | ||||
| // See https://blog.golang.org/path-security for more information | ||||
| // about when it may be necessary or appropriate to use this package. | ||||
| package execabs | ||||
|  | ||||
| import ( | ||||
| 	"context" | ||||
| 	"fmt" | ||||
| 	"os/exec" | ||||
| 	"path/filepath" | ||||
| 	"reflect" | ||||
| 	"unsafe" | ||||
| ) | ||||
|  | ||||
| // ErrNotFound is the error resulting if a path search failed to find an executable file. | ||||
| // It is an alias for exec.ErrNotFound. | ||||
| var ErrNotFound = exec.ErrNotFound | ||||
|  | ||||
| // Cmd represents an external command being prepared or run. | ||||
| // It is an alias for exec.Cmd. | ||||
| type Cmd = exec.Cmd | ||||
|  | ||||
| // Error is returned by LookPath when it fails to classify a file as an executable. | ||||
| // It is an alias for exec.Error. | ||||
| type Error = exec.Error | ||||
|  | ||||
| // An ExitError reports an unsuccessful exit by a command. | ||||
| // It is an alias for exec.ExitError. | ||||
| type ExitError = exec.ExitError | ||||
|  | ||||
| func relError(file, path string) error { | ||||
| 	return fmt.Errorf("%s resolves to executable in current directory (.%c%s)", file, filepath.Separator, path) | ||||
| } | ||||
|  | ||||
| // LookPath searches for an executable named file in the directories | ||||
| // named by the PATH environment variable. If file contains a slash, | ||||
| // it is tried directly and the PATH is not consulted. The result will be | ||||
| // an absolute path. | ||||
| // | ||||
| // LookPath differs from exec.LookPath in its handling of PATH lookups, | ||||
| // which are used for file names without slashes. If exec.LookPath's | ||||
| // PATH lookup would have returned an executable from the current directory, | ||||
| // LookPath instead returns an error. | ||||
| func LookPath(file string) (string, error) { | ||||
| 	path, err := exec.LookPath(file) | ||||
| 	if err != nil && !isGo119ErrDot(err) { | ||||
| 		return "", err |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 	if filepath.Base(file) == file && !filepath.IsAbs(path) { | ||||
| 		return "", relError(file, path) |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| 	return path, nil | ||||
| } | ||||
|  | ||||
| func fixCmd(name string, cmd *exec.Cmd) { | ||||
| 	if filepath.Base(name) == name && !filepath.IsAbs(cmd.Path) && !isGo119ErrFieldSet(cmd) { | ||||
| 		// exec.Command was called with a bare binary name and | ||||
| 		// exec.LookPath returned a path which is not absolute. | ||||
| 		// Set cmd.lookPathErr and clear cmd.Path so that it | ||||
| 		// cannot be run. | ||||
| 		lookPathErr := (*error)(unsafe.Pointer(reflect.ValueOf(cmd).Elem().FieldByName("lookPathErr").Addr().Pointer())) | ||||
| 		if *lookPathErr == nil { | ||||
| 			*lookPathErr = relError(name, cmd.Path) | ||||
| 		} | ||||
| 		cmd.Path = "" | ||||
| 	} | ||||
| } | ||||
|  | ||||
| // CommandContext is like Command but includes a context. | ||||
| // | ||||
| // The provided context is used to kill the process (by calling os.Process.Kill) | ||||
| // if the context becomes done before the command completes on its own. | ||||
| func CommandContext(ctx context.Context, name string, arg ...string) *exec.Cmd { | ||||
| 	cmd := exec.CommandContext(ctx, name, arg...) | ||||
| 	fixCmd(name, cmd) | ||||
| 	return cmd | ||||
|  | ||||
| } | ||||
|  | ||||
| // Command returns the Cmd struct to execute the named program with the given arguments. | ||||
| // See exec.Command for most details. | ||||
| // | ||||
| // Command differs from exec.Command in its handling of PATH lookups, | ||||
| // which are used when the program name contains no slashes. | ||||
| // If exec.Command would have returned an exec.Cmd configured to run an | ||||
| // executable from the current directory, Command instead | ||||
| // returns an exec.Cmd that will return an error from Start or Run. | ||||
| func Command(name string, arg ...string) *exec.Cmd { | ||||
| 	cmd := exec.Command(name, arg...) | ||||
| 	fixCmd(name, cmd) | ||||
| 	return cmd | ||||
| } | ||||
